Eurocrats on the Brink.

The article focuses on the slow response of European policymakers to rising corporate and anti-democratic forces. It highlighting the grievances of farmers and the lack of compensation in European Union (EU) policies; the disconnect between EU regulations and their impact on competition and workers,...
